Compass is registered in the United States and claims to hold an NFA license, but this license is unverified. The NFA (National Futures Association) is a respected regulatory body for the futures and commodities markets in the U.S., but an unverified status means that the platform has not been formally confirmed to meet the full regulatory requirements. This raises serious concerns about the platform’s legitimacy and its ability to safeguard investor funds. As an investor, it's crucial to trade with brokers who are fully regulated to ensure your funds are protected under the relevant laws. Without verification, I would hesitate to trust Compass with my investments.
